Job Description: Pre-Sale Brand Marketing
Condé Nast is forging the way in digital, print, social media, video, and branded content with Architectural Digest, Bon Appétit, Condé Nast Traveler, Epicurious, and SELF at the helm as The Lifestyle Collection (TLC). We are connected by passions covering food, design, home, travel, and wellness.

The Lifestyle Collection Brand Marketing team is responsible for creating and executing compelling marketing programs. This position is on the pre-sale marketing team, owning the ideation and creative proposal writing process. You will collaborate with the sales, digital operations, insights, creative, experiential, and PR teams to develop advertiser programs across all verticals.

Responsibilities include:
Create, write, and pitch creative advertiser programs that drive revenue for The Lifestyle Collection
Respond to RFPs, create materials for client meetings, and build a database of proactive ideas
Develop content-first marketing programs across all brand platforms with a focus on video, native content, and social media
Attend sales calls to articulate and sell-through marketing ideas
Monitor industry and media trends to help identify new partnership offerings

Requirements:
Candidate must have brand marketing, publishing, or digital media experience
Excellent creative writer with strong presentation skills
Independently develop creative ideas and articulate opportunities for advertisers
Ability to manage multiple proposals and priorities in a high-volume, fast-paced environment
Self-starter who can work independently and within a team setting
Experience with Keynote preferred, but not required
Love of food, travel, and design a must
IAB certification a plus
